The invention refers to a marine navigation radar system, where the need for multiple antennas mounted on a ship is removed by creating a new type of radar antenna where several antenna arrays are stacked on top of each other into one antenna assembly housed in one single radome. The number of antennas in the assembly can be as many as four or even more and the antenna assembly is furthermore gyro stabilized to create a stable and more constantly updated radar picture. An important feature of the invention is the considerably increased update rate of the radar picture. Another important feature of the invention is the possibility to operate the individual antennas in the assembly independently, which will result in one or a few antennas being "locked" on nearby ships, oil-rigs, navigation buoys or reference points. |
